People decide what they think of your business in the first 7 seconds. What are you telling them?
First impressions are formed fast — and they stick. Whether you’re meeting a new client, attending a networking event, or setting up a booth at a local festival, the way your brand shows up matters. The details—your business cards, badges, and even the table cover at your booth—send silent but powerful messages about your professionalism and credibility.
Imagine showing up with a generic card from a big-box printer, a wrinkled table cover, or no signage at all. Your product or service may be excellent, but if your brand presentation looks rushed or inconsistent, it can plant seeds of doubt. The Fix: Branded Essentials That Work That’s where promotional branding comes in. The right essentials not only make you look polished, they help people remember you. A crisp business card they’ll keep. A name badge that makes it easy to start conversations. A table cover that draws eyes and invites people to stop by.
These small but mighty details create trust before you even open your mouth. |

Quick Tips Consistency counts: Keep your colors, logo, and fonts uniform across items.
Quality over quantity: Better to have fewer, well-designed pieces than a stack of forgettable handouts.
Think touchpoints: Every handshake, every card, every booth visit is a branding opportunity.
